Mickey Guyton is over the moon about getting an opportunity to represent Black women at the 2020 ACM Awards. The “Black Like Me” songstress, 37, chatted it up with PeopleTV on Wednesday ahead of the big show and told the outlet she was excited to showcase her true self at the Grand Ole Opry in Nashville, where she was to perform “What Are You Gonna Tell Her.” "Let me tell you, it has been a long time coming for me," said Guyton, who announced last month she is pregnant and expecting her first child with husband Grant Savoy.
Mickey Guyton. (Getty Images) "It's been a struggle for me for a long time.To get this opportunity to represent for Black women at the ACM Awards and to sing a song about the oppression of women and trying to change that.
